Two co-op missions were in Saints Row. One involved moving two boxes from one end of the city to another in the middle of a riot, the other involved getting to the end of the tramak or terminal while cops tried to kill your ass. That airport level was a maze, especially in co-op when you had to reach the higher level.

I believe the pimp hand was a pickup in Saints Row 2 in the pre-game lobby session and multiplayer.
It was, but in the first game it was the Pimp’s only weapon, and the players on his team would have to help him get to a certain point in a map (sectioned off Stilwater locations). In the original it was just a picture of a hand in the HUD, but in 2 they removed that game mode and made it more of a gimmick weapon represented by the foam hand we all know and love.
